Устройство для программного управления
Похожие патенты | МПК / Метки | Текст | Заявка | Код ссылки
Текст
/18 04 С 05 САНИЕ ИЗОБРЕТЕН К АВТОРСКОМУ СВИДЕТЕЛЬСТВУ; пра чае ния. По ко генератор скольких каналовмаиде "Старт".вклю4 импульсов, происчетчика 5 импуль заполнениемомента рачетчика 5 одит ов д кода венства выходно ельство 19/18 ПРО ГРАИИН ГОСУДАРСТВЕННЬЙ НОМИТЕТ СССРПО ДЕЛАМ ИЗОБРЕТЕНИЙ И ОТНРЫТИЙ(7 1) Пермское специальное проектноконструкторское бюро по автоматизации технологических процессов(57) Изобретение относится к областицифрового программного управлениякоммутацией объекта, позволяет уве-,личить число коммутируемых каналовуправления и обеспечивает возмож-ность одновременной коммутации неимпульсов и кода, записанного в нулевой ячейке блока 1 памяти интервалов времени. В этот момент цифровой компаратор 8 устанавливает счетчик 5 импульсов в нулевое состояние. Этот импульс с цифрового компаратора 8 поступает на информационный вход 11 демультиплексора 10, на адресной шине 12 которого в это время присутствует код, записанныйЪ в нулевой ячейке блока 2 памяти ка нала коммутации, В соответствии с этим кодом указанный импульс поступает на один из каналов коммутации, т.е. на один иэ выходов демультиплексора 10. Канал коммутации, на котором в данный момент времени присутствует импульс, при .помощи мульти.плексоров 13 подключается к каналам управления, образованным выходами мультиплексоров 13. 1 ил.Изобретение относится к цифровым устройствам программного управления коммутацией объекта и может найти применение в АСУ испытаниями .высоковольтной аппаратуры.Целью изобретения является увеличение числа коммутируемых каналов управления и обеспечение воэможности одновременной коммутациинескольких каналов управления.На чертеже изображена схема предлагаемого устройства.Устройство содержит блок 1 памяти интервалов времени, блок 2 памяти канала коммутации, блок 3 памяти канала управления, генератор 4 импульсов, счетчик 5 импульсов, счетный вход 6 "счетчика .импульсов, вход 7 установки счетчика импульсов в нулевое состояние, цифровой компаратор 8, счетчик-указатель 9 адреса, демультиплексор 10, информационный вход 11 демультиплексора, адресный вход 12 демультиплексора, мультиплексоры 13, информационный вход 14 мультиплексора, адреснвход 15 мультиплексора. оВыходная шина демультиплексора 10 образует каналы коммутации, а выходы мультиплексоров 13 - каналы управления, которые постоянно подключены к управляющим входам объекта (не показан). Количество каналов управления равно количеству мультиплексоров 13 и количеству каналов коммутации, которое определяется разрядностью демультиплексора 10. Разрядность счетчика-указателя адреса равна количеству ячеек блоков 1-3 памяти.Устройство работает следующим образом.В начальный момент времени счетчик 5 импульсов и счетчик-указатель 9 адреса находится в нулевом сосотоянии При этом счетчик-указатель 9 адреса адресует нулевыеячейки памяти блока 1 памяти интервалов времени, блока 2 памяти канала коммутации и блоков 3 памяти канала управления. По команде "Старт" включается генератор 4 импульсов и происходит заполнение , счетчика 5 импульсов по его счетному входу 6, Это заполнение происходит до момента равенства выходного кода счетчика 5 импульсов и кода, записанного в нулевой ячейке блока 1 памяти интервалов времени. Цифровойкомпаратор 8. при равенстве двух укаэанных кодов вырабатывает на своем выходе импульс, который по входу 7 счетчика 5 импульсов устанавливает данный счетчик в нулевое состояние.Кроме того, сформированный на выходе цифрового компаратора 8 импульспоступает на информационный вход1 О11 демультиплексора 10, на адреснойшине .12 которого в это время нри 15 20 25 ЗО 354045 50 55 сутствует код, записанный в нулевой ячейке блока 2 памяти канала коммутации, В соответствии с этим кодом указанный импульс поступает на один из каналов коммутации (т.е, на один из выходов демультиплексора 10, например на нулевой выход). Канал коммутации, на котором в рассматриваемый момент времени присутствует импульс, при.помощи мультиплексоров 13 ио информационным входным шинам 14 подключается к каналам управления, образованным выходами мультиплексоров 13. Рассматриваемый канал коммутации может быть подключен произвольно либо к одному каналу управления, либо одновременно к группе каналов управления, причем количество каналов управления в группе ограничено только их общим количеством, определяемым количеством мультиплексоров 13.Коммутационная структура (т.е. подключение ка-. налов управления к каналам коммутации) для каждого импульса управления задается индивидуально и определяется кодом, записанным в соответствующей (в данном случае нулевой) ячейке блоков 3 памяти канала управления.После того,как действие рассматриваемого импульса, сформированного на выходе цифрового компаратора 8, прекратится, то по его заднему фронту произойдет инкремент счетчика"указателя 9 адреса и вследствие этого на выходе данного счетчика установится адрес следующей (первой) ячейки блока 1 памяти интервалрв времени, блока 2 памяти какала коммутации, блоков 3 памяти канала управления, Далее описанные выше процессы повторяются.В известном устройстве увеличение количества каналов управления при фиксированном периоде .тактовой частоты приводит к увеличению часто- ты опроса ячеек блока памяти интер1262452 Составитель А. ИсправниковаРедактор Г. Волкова . Техред Л.Олейник Корректор Е. Рошко Заказ 5426/45 Тираж 83 б Подписное ВНИИПИ Государственного комитета СССР по делам изобретений и открытий 113035, Москве, Ж, Раушская наб., д. 4/5Производственно-полиграфическое предприятие, г. Ужгород, ул. Проектная, 4 валов времени, что повышает требования к быстродействию элементной базы,Так как быстродействие элементовимеет естественные ограничения, тобудет ограничено и количество каналов управления. Следовательно, визвестном устройстве максимальноеколичество каналов управления жестко связано с быстродействием элементов, Если быстродействие элементоврассматривать как фиксированный параметр, то увеличение количестваканалов управления возможно за счетувеличения периода тактовой частоты.Однако при этом увеличивается шагквантования времени, юто снижает точность управления .Таким образом, в известномустройстве основные параметрыустройства имеют между собойжесткую функциональную связь и улучшение одного из этих параметров,например увеличение количества каналов управления вызывает ухудшеУ25ние других параметров, в частностиметрологических,В предлагаемом устройственет функциональной .связи межу количеством каналов управления и быстродействием элементов, поэтому естест- З 0венное ограничение быстродействияэлементов не вызывает ограниченияколичества каналов управления, которое определяется количеством мультиплексоров. Принципиальным отлиЪчием предлагаемого устройства от известного является возможность программирования не только временнойпоследовательности команд (т.е. процедуры), но и коммутационной структуры (топологии подключения обьекта).Возможность программирования коммутационной структуры в предлагаемомустройстве (в известном устройстве,данная возможность отсутствует) исключает взаимосвязь количества каналов управления с быстродействиемэлементов, что снимает ограниченияна возможность увеличения каналовуправления и, таким образом, расширяет функциональные возможности уст -ройства,Формула изобретения Устройство для программного управления, содержащее последовательно соединенные генератор импульсов, счетчик импульсов и цифровой компаратор, к второму входу которог;, подключен блок памяти интервалов времени, о т л и ч а ю щ е е с я тем, что, с целью увеличения числа коммутируемых каналов управления и обеспечения возможности одновременной коммутации нескольких каналов управления, оно содержит каналы коммутации, каждый из которых состоит из последовательно соединенных блоха памяти канала управления и мультиплексоров, а также содержит демультиплексор, блок памяти канала коммутации, счетчик-указатель адреса, к выходной шине которого подключены входные адресные шины всех блоков памяти, демультиплексор информационным входом соединен с выходом цифрового компаратора, со счетным входом счетчика-указателя адреса и входом установки в нулевое состояние счетчика импульсов, демультнплексор вход-. ной адресной шиной подключен к выходной шине блока памяти канала коммутации, а выходной шиной - к информационным шинам мультиплексоров, выходы которых являются выходами устройства.
СмотретьЗаявка
3850892, 05.02.1985
ПЕРМСКОЕ СПЕЦИАЛЬНОЕ ПРОЕКТНО-КОНСТРУКТОРСКОЕ БЮРО ПО АВТОМАТИЗАЦИИ ТЕХНОЛОГИЧЕСКИХ ПРОЦЕССОВ
РОЧЕВ СЕРГЕЙ СЕРГЕЕВИЧ, СТАРУНОВ ГРИГОРИЙ МАКАРОВИЧ, ПЕТРОВА ЕЛЕНА ТИМОФЕЕВНА
МПК / Метки
МПК: G05B 19/18
Метки: программного
Опубликовано: 07.10.1986
Код ссылки
<a href="https://patents.su/3-1262452-ustrojjstvo-dlya-programmnogo-upravleniya.html" target="_blank" rel="follow" title="База патентов СССР">Устройство для программного управления</a>
Предыдущий патент: Программируемый контроллер
Следующий патент: Программное устройство управления гидротехническим затвором
Случайный патент: Стрелочный электропривод